logo

Output 61afdea8d3cf0000efc06e4feaccb477e027e8448a28c600a9f7609598497910:0

value
21265000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34f23a443f3476bf0c994e153c1e482bf5fb22c0 OP_EQUALVERIFY OP_CHECKSIG
address
15pxKFAL97cWqjCREk21XgvzXZ1i3AdsPC
transaction
61afdea8d3cf0000efc06e4feaccb477e027e8448a28c600a9f7609598497910